Conceptual ways of serving up a good cup of coffee have been around for about as long as cafes have, as evidenced by such late-19th-century oddities as Paris’ Café de L’Enfer. Things have only gotten weirder since then, and in places like Tokyo, where cultural novelties are an essential staple of urban life, weirdly themed coffee shops and cafes have made a caffeinated jolt into the mainstream.
